== Pilot Programme: Fenwick & Dray Retail Chain ==

''Access restricted to managers.''

The pilot places our Lumera shelf-analytics units in twelve Fenwick & Dray stores across the Calder Valley district. Early data shows promising stock-accuracy gains. Rollout decisions depend on the eight-week review, led by Operations. Department heads should route all queries through the pilot coordinator. The confidential commercial terms and expansion intent are recorded directly below.

internal memo for tagef-hadup: Gross margin on Ulaath came in at 15 percent against a plan of 5 percent. Only 7 of the 120 pilot accounts renewed Ulaath, so a churn review is set for October 15.

Subject: Lift maintenance this weekend

Hi all,

Both lifts in the Ketterby Building will be out of service Saturday 07:00 to Sunday 15:00 for cable inspection by Vantrell Lift Services. Please warn any weekend visitors and use the north stairwell. Deliveries should be rescheduled or routed through the ground-floor goods door. If anyone needs the stairwell access door during the works, the temporary pass code is below.

Thanks,
Front Desk

staff pass of tajog-bahap = bdg-GTUUI-82661

Environments — Pindrop Metrics Sidecar

This page describes the environments for the Pindrop metrics-aggregation sidecar, which runs alongside every service pod and batches gauges before shipping them upstream. Staging mirrors production topology but with shorter flush intervals, and the sandbox environment disables persistence entirely. Release manager: before promoting a build, confirm the sidecar image tag matches the environment manifest. Each environment's sidecar must be deployed with the following values.

config for tagaf-bawif:
[norok]
host = norok.ordinworks.local
user = norok_svc
database = norok_prod